Confirmed natural gas leak at condo complex, Indian Shores FL


A natural gas leak was confirmed outside the Palm's Condos near Gulf Boulevard. Fire and emergency services responded. The leak was from a commercial gas line underground. The gas company was contacted to handle the situation.
